More about the book

The book details Henry Ford's ambitious initiative to decentralize automobile production by establishing nineteen smaller plants near Dearborn, moving away from his original large-scale factories in Detroit. It explores the development of these facilities and examines their operations and challenges, particularly in the context of Ford's legacy following his death. This narrative provides insight into the evolution of manufacturing practices and the impact of Ford's vision on the automotive industry.
